What limitations should be considered in the beginning of a project?
limitations of project:
The central question into the follow-up phase concerns while and where the project ending. Project leaders frequently joke in between themselves that the initial ninety percent of a project continues rapidly and which the last ten per cent can take years. The restrictions of the project must be considered while the beginning of a project, therefore the project can be closed within the follow-up phase, when this has reached such boundaries.
